This solution fails in case [2, 1, 2, 1, 5]
We would like to see a proof of correctness for "maxCombineArea." I have one proof, but I'm curious what yours is.

Can you explain what is going on? I don't understand.

This is not a correct solution. The second while loop can run in O(m+n) time. How? If the size of nums1 is much greater than the size of nums2, half of the median can still be much much greater than the size of nums2. The first loop will break on the first iteration. And the second loop will run through the entirety of nums1 or nums2.

This is an N*log(N) solution, O(N) at best. I think there is an error with the tests. It should not pass.

You have an O(n^2) solution. Are you sure at the start of each loop you need to iterate from the start index?